First Grade Reading Comprehension 
Assessing Story Retelling to Demonstrate Comprehension

  Beginnig

1 pts

Emerging

2 pts

Developing

3 pts

Mastered

4 pts

Events and key facts

Beginnig

Tells 1 or 2 events or key facts
Emerging

Tells some of the events or key facts
Developing

Tells many events, in sequence for the most part, or tells many key facts
Mastered

Tells most events in sequence or tells most key facts
Details and vocabulary

Beginnig

Includes few or no important details from text
Emerging

Includes some important details from text
Developing

Includes many important details from text
Mastered

Includes most important details and key language or vocabulary from text
Characters or topics

Beginnig

Refers to 1 or 2 characters or topics using pronouns (he, she, it, they)
Emerging

Refers to 1 or 2 characters or topics by generic name or label (boy, girl, dog)
Developing

Refers to many characters or topics by name in text (Ben, Giant, Monkey, Otter)
Mastered

Refers to all characters or topics by specific name (Old Ben Bailey, green turtle, Sammy Sosa)
Interpretation of the story

Beginnig

Responds with incorrect information
Emerging

Responds with some misinterpretation
Developing

Responds with literal interpretation
Mastered

Responds with interpretation that shows higher level thinking
Teacher questions and prompts

Beginnig

Provides limited or no response to teacher questions and prompts
Emerging

Provides some response to teacher questions and prompts
Developing

Provides adequate response to teacher questions and prompts
Mastered

Provides insightful response to teacher questions or prompts
Student questioning

Beginnig

Requires many questions or prompts
Emerging

Requires 4-5 questions or prompts
Developing

Requires 2-3 questions or prompts
Mastered

Requires 1 or no questions or prompts
